Springtime in Charleston
March 10, 2008
Sports, culture and fun, take your pick(s) this spring in the Charleston area.
With the Southern Conference Basketball Tournament ending today and after the very successful Southeastern Wildlife Exposition in February and the bigger and better Food + Wine Festival last weekend, there are some great events to look forward to this spring in Charleston.
It will be a busy weekend as always with the Flowertown Festival in Summerville on April 4th through April 6th and the Cooper River Bridge Run from Mount Pleasant to Downtown Charleston on Saturday morning April 5th. Look for the usual quarter of a million visitors to enjoy the azaleas in full bloom and the arts and crafts festival in Summerville and some of the best runners in the world on the new Cooper River Bridge.
The Family Circle Cup Tennis Championship will be held at Daniel Island April 12th – 20th with all the top ladies professionals here as always. Making a return visit to the tennis center in May is the AVP Volleyball Tournament and beach party on May 8th through May 10th.
Do you enjoy golf. The finest ladies golf professionals in the world will be playing the demanding Arnold Palmer designed course at Rivertowne Country Club in Mount Pleasant for one of the largest purses on the LPGA tour. The Ginn Tribute Hosted by Annika returns May 26 through June 1.
Last but never least is the Spoleto Festival USA now in its 36th year at various venues throughout Charleston for 17 days and nights from May 23 through June 8 offering opera, music, theatre, dance and special events.
